About the Author:
A graduate of the Columbus College of Art & Design, Mike Maihack spends his time, well, working on the Cleopatra in Space series. He’s the creator of the popular webcomic Cow & Buffalo and has contributed to books like Sensation Comics Featuring Wonder Woman; Parable; Jim Henson’s The Storyteller; Cow Boy; Geeks, Girls, and Secret Identities; and Comic Book Tattoo. Cleopatra in Space: Secret of the Time Tablets is Mike’s third graphic novel following Target Practice, which won a Florida Book Award, and The Thief and the Sword. From School Library Journal:
Gr 4–7—Dreaming of her childhood friend Gozi, in which he appears as a hostile Egyptian god, Cleo is rudely awakened to face a dire situation. Octavian and an entire fleet of Xerx warriors surround the spaceship. Managing to escape, Cleo then devises tricky entry into the barbarous city of Hykosis, where she and Akila meet up with Antony, the sword thief. Forced to rely on one another, they warily join forces to find the time tablets Cleo needs. The tension among the three is readily apparent, although there are humorous and heartwarming moments, too. As with the two previous titles, the images, verbal sound effects, and enterprising plot create a rewarding comic narrative that weaves together the past and the future. Fans of Star Wars and Egyptian mythology will particularly enjoy this intriguing tale. VERDICT An exciting, humorous, and satisfying conclusion to Cleo's fate. Purchase where previous volumes are popular.—Gaye Hinchliff, King County Library System, WA
